    George Foreman Stops Joe Frazier in Heavyweight Title Fight, January 22, 1973

    Bywp-user-x2rj9v May 15, 2026

    In a bout for the world heavyweight boxing championship in Kingston, Jamaica, challenger George Foreman knocks down champion Joe Frazier six times in the first two rounds before the fight is stopped by referee Arthur Mercante Sr..     Supreme Court Legalizes Abortion Nationwide in Roe v. Wade, January 22, 1973

    Bywp-user-x2rj9v May 15, 2026

    The Supreme Court of the United States delivers its decisions in Roe v. Wade and Doe v. Bolton, legalizing elective abortion in all fifty states.     Space Shuttle Discovery Launches STS-42, First Canadian Woman in Space, January 22, 1992

    Bywp-user-x2rj9v May 15, 2026

    Space Shuttle program: The space shuttle Discovery launches on STS-42 carrying Dr. Roberta Bondar, who becomes the first Canadian woman and the first neurologist in space.
